Selecting the Right Protection for the Job
Not all floor protection solutions are suitable for every job. Choosing the right one depends on your flooring and the intensity of the work.
- Adhesive carpet film adheres lightly to carpet fibers without leaving residue, guarding against dirt.
- For hard floors, rigid sheets like fluted polypropylene or Antinox offer strong protective coverage, and are easy to cut.
- In slippery areas, non-slip coverings provide added safety for both workers and clients.
These products are available in a range of formats, making them perfect for everything from DIY jobs to large-scale commercial builds.
